Mitsukoshi Isetan x Beams collaboration project "STAND FORTY SEVEN" has begun!

Nov 24, 2016

Isetan Mitsukoshi Holdings and Beams have launched a collaboration project called "STAND FORTY SEVEN" to promote Japan's finest products and experiences both domestically and internationally.

The project aims to introduce the depth and excitement of lesser-known products from Japan's 47 prefectures, local techniques, and new and old creativity through collaboration, and to create and provide value by connecting these elements.

In 2011, Isetan Mitsukoshi Holdings launched the JAPAN SENSES initiative, which was based on the concept of "rediscovering the globally recognized qualities of Japan as new value and revitalizing Japan," while in April 2016 Beams launched BEAMS "TEAM JAPAN," a project to curate a wide range of content with Japan as the keyword, and these efforts are ongoing.

This project utilizes the strengths cultivated through these projects by both companies, and aims to make Japan more enjoyable, starting with the unique products born from the collaboration.

As a pre-event ahead of the official launch in March 2017, the "Great Lucky Charms Market," where traditional lucky charms will be produced with a new sensibility, will be held at four stores: Isetan Shinjuku Main Store, Mitsukoshi Nihombashi Main Store, Mitsukoshi Ginza Store, and Beams Japan, from December 26th to January 10th, 2017.

Together with creators and artists, traditional lucky charms from the Tohoku and Kyushu areas will be produced as original items exclusive to the event, to be sold in each store as "new lucky charms" with the hope that 2017 will be a good year.

Items on sale include a Hasami ware beckoning cat from Nagasaki prefecture designed by Swedish ceramic artist Lisa Larson, kokeshi dolls from Iwate prefecture featuring illustrations by Hanai Yusuke, and other lucky charms embroidered on Keita Maruyama sukajan jackets.

A stamp rally will be held at the four participating stores during the event, and the first 200 people to purchase designated products at any store will receive a "Great Lucky Charms Market" BEAMS x Mitsukoshi Isetan collaboration tote bag as a gift.
